Abstract: PaRameteRS uSed foR RefeRRing PatientS foR oRtHognatHiC SuRgeRyDuring the course of decades, orthodontics was based on linear and angular static measurements to define the orthodontic treatment plan. Nowadays, a great deal of attention has been paid to facial analysis.
